Tracks Leading from Steel Bridge Westward to Northern Pacific Terminal Co Yard, Union Station Portland
This picture shows the tracks leading from the Steel Bridge westward to the Union Station yard and terminal. Extreme curves. Southern Pacific fireman on westbound yard transfers and those operating on SD 9 class locomotives are first to observe interlocking signals on bridge approach, due to curvature of tracks.

Industrial Tracks Along S.W. Front Avenue
This picture shows the industrial tracks located on S.W. Front avenue Portland, Oregon. This tracks is switched by Northern Pacific Company yard crews. Lumber along right hand tracks. Uneven footing along left hand tracks.
